Dr. Himanand Akkannappa or Dr. A as he is called by his patients, graduated from Nova Southeastern University, Ft Lauderdale, Fl. As a clinician Dr. A is known for his gentle care and excellent clinical skills. Dr. A has more than 14 years of clinical experience as a qualified dentist. He has been practicing in Hillsborough, Hernando and Pasco County since 2003. You can trust Dr. A to take a personal interest and work to ensure that his patients receive the most comprehensive and advanced dental care.

Dr. Darshan Singh is known for his gentle touch and effective treatment. Dr. Singh has been practicing dentistry in Zephyrhills and Ridge Manor since 1982. With over 25 years of experience, Dr. Singh has treated a wide range of patients including children and grandchildren of his pediatric patients. Dr. Singh takes great pride in knowing his patients and understanding their dental care needs. Dr. Singh retired from full time practice in August 2013 but fills in as needed for the office.
